The school trip to the Italian capital turned into a nightmare for students of the 2nd Lyceum of Heraklion
The students of the 1st grade of the 2nd General Lyceum of Heraklion had a very unpleasant experience in Rome last Monday night as they were victims of theft.
The father of one of the students who are in Italy, said that the break-in happened at night, when the 80 children with their five accompanying teachers were in a restaurant in Rome to eat.
On their way back they saw the buses broken into and their bags to be missingtogether with the money, their personal belongings that they had inside, while their identities also disappeared, which a professor had collected and had them all together in his own bag, which also “made wings”!
“In cooperation with our Embassy in Italy, the Ministry of Education should fully cover the expenses needed for the return of the children to Heraklion, since they are not responsible for what happened”, the ELME executive tells neakriti.gr Heraklion Areti Spahi, who also had the same information about what happened on Monday night during the children’s excursion.
“After all, these times are very bad and the families of these children sent them on the trip with a lot of deprivation. There should be an immediate response from the Ministry of Education after the very unpleasant incident”, according to Ms. Spahi.
“The children arrived in Rome on Sunday night. On Monday night they went out to eat. And when they returned to the buses they found they had been opened. And the children’s bags had been stolen, which contained personal items, clothes, money, and unfortunately a teacher’s bag was also stolen, which contained the children’s police IDs. The teacher had collected them so that the children would not lose them. And that bag disappeared too. The Police was immediately notified. He went to where the buses were. She took her own actions. The teachers also went to the department and filed a lawsuit, as my son informed me,” the father revealed to neakriti.gr.
“We as parents we have no update about what happens from here on. The children leave Rome tomorrow (so today) to return by ferry. I wanted an update from the school about what happened and what will happen from now on. I do not blame any teacher who was with our children. They are humans. And one could not imagine that some would go to break into the buses. It was obviously done on purpose. They had heard that some busloads of students from another country had come and they went and did what they did. And of course we are talking about about 80 bags. So, we can understand that someone went in a van and loaded the children’s bags”!
neakriti.gr contacted the director of Secondary Education last night. As he assured, “with the help of the Greek Consulate in Italy, a solution was found for the return of the children without any issue regarding the loss of their identities”.
To our question if financial coverage was needed for the children’s expenses from the side of the Greek Consulate, he replied that he had no information about the existence of a financial problem for the return of the children. However, he will request full information on everything once the group returns to Heraklion.
